Transaction ec590e1e7508fdfff8242ba7f5f457f4e65d2ba0172685ca37d7a421eb236841
1 Input
1 Output
-
ec590e1e7508fdfff8242ba7f5f457f4e65d2ba0172685ca37d7a421eb236841:0
- value
- 63648000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e0a3e59619e22c27998bb48219f8c92dedfd1017 OP_EQUAL
- address
- 3NAodGJHE4mdbXpjWAfKZqL7B2BPXY9uqs